Can Radeon RX 7800 XT run Desert Mercenary Corps?
GreatThe Radeon RX 7800 XT handles Desert Mercenary Corps well at 1080p, delivering approximately 386 FPS at High settings — above the 60 FPS target for smooth gameplay. It can also achieve smooth 1440p at around 289 FPS.
Desert Mercenary Corps – Radeon RX 7800 XT FPS Data
| Quality | 1080p | 1440p | 4K |
|---|---|---|---|
| Low | 603 fps | 452 fps | 241 fps |
| Medium | 482 fps | 362 fps | 193 fps |
| High | 386 fps | 289 fps | 154 fps |
| Ultra | 313 fps | 235 fps | 125 fps |
Estimated FPS · actual performance may vary based on drivers and settings

About
Desert Mercenary Corps (2024) is an engaging adventure and role-playing game set in the expansive Monchi Desert. Players will have the opportunity to form their own unique team and delve into the mysteries of this arid environment, where strategy and exploration play crucial roles. The game immerses you in a rich narrative, allowing players to earn respect and recognition throughout the desert, making it a standout title in the indie genre.
For optimal performance in Desert Mercenary Corps, a capable entry-level GPU is recommended, with a minimum score of around 5046 to achieve smooth gameplay and competitive FPS rates. The game also requires a minimum CPU score of approximately 1542 and 8 GB of RAM. This means that even players with mid-range hardware should be able to enjoy the game without significant issues, as it’s designed to be more accessible than demanding, appealing to a wide range of PC gamers.
